Anne Tjønneland is a Professor in the Department of Public Health, specifically in the Section of Environmental Health at the University of Copenhagen's Faculty of Health and Medical Sciences. She also serves as Head of Research at the Danish Cancer Society, a position she has held since December 1, 1988. Her work is deeply integrated with the European Prospective Investigation into Cancer and Nutrition (EPIC) study, one of the largest cohort studies in the world examining the relationships between diet, lifestyle, environmental factors and cancer risk.
Her research interests center on cancer epidemiology with particular focus on nutritional factors, environmental exposures, and their interactions with genetic susceptibility in cancer development. She investigates how dietary patterns, food processing levels, and specific food components influence cancer risk across different populations. Her work spans methodological innovations in dietary assessment, analysis of long-term dietary patterns, and examination of social determinants of dietary behavior and cancer outcomes.
Professor Tjønneland's recent publications demonstrate a strong focus on the relationship between food processing and health outcomes, dietary patterns and specific cancer sites, and the integration of metabolomic approaches to understand diet-cancer relationships. Her work shows consistent interest in translating epidemiological findings into practical cancer prevention strategies with consideration for environmental sustainability.
